Description:
The GigaDevice GD32A490ZKT7 is a high-performance dual-core mixed-signal microcontroller from the GD32A4 series, engineered for demanding audio and signal processing applications. It combines an Arm® Cortex®-M33 application core with a dedicated DSP core, housed in a compact BGA package. This model is designed to deliver robust processing power and high-fidelity audio capabilities for automotive sound systems, professional audio equipment, and advanced industrial sensing solutions where signal integrity, computational performance, and real-time responsiveness are critical.
Main Features:
1. Core & Performance
Heterogeneous Dual-Core Architecture: Integrates an Arm® Cortex®-M33 application core and a dedicated DSP processing core, enabling parallel execution of control logic and high-intensity signal processing (e.g., audio codec, active noise cancellation algorithms).
Powerful Computing Capability: The M33 core is equipped with a Single-Precision Floating-Point Unit (FPU), and the DSP core supports SIMD instructions, providing hardware acceleration for complex audio algorithms and real-time control.
2. Advanced Peripherals & Interfaces
Professional Audio Interface: Integrates a High-Performance Audio Interface (HIFI-Audio), supporting formats such as I2S, TDM, S/PDIF, meeting the requirements for multi-channel, high-fidelity audio.
High-Precision Analog Front-End: Equipped with high-performance Σ-Δ ADC and DAC, featuring high dynamic range and signal-to-noise ratio, suitable for precise audio acquisition and reconstruction.
Rich Connectivity: Provides communication interfaces such as CAN-FD, USB, and multiple SPI/I2C/UART, supporting reliable connections with various external devices.
Package Characteristics: The "Z" in the model number typically represents a BGA (Ball Grid Array) package, offering good I/O density and electrical performance in a compact size.
3. Memory, Package & Reliability
Memory Configuration: The "K" in the model number typically represents a larger Flash memory capacity (e.g., 1024KB/1MB or 2048KB/2MB). The exact capacity must be confirmed by consulting the official datasheet.
BGA Package: Uses a BGA package, which is beneficial for high-density PCB layout and signal integrity but requires higher PCB design (multi-layer boards) and SMT soldering processes.
Industrial-Grade Reliability: The suffix "T7" indicates an operating temperature range of -40°C to +105°C, meeting the requirements of harsh industrial and automotive electronic environments.
Typical Applications:
Automotive Electronics: In-vehicle premium sound systems, Active Noise Cancellation (ANC), Engine Sound Enhancement (ESE), In-Car Communication (ICC).
Professional Audio Equipment: Digital mixing consoles, audio processors, high-fidelity music players.
Industrial Sensing & Analysis: Predictive maintenance systems based on vibration and acoustics, industrial noise monitoring equipment.
Consumer Electronics: Audio processing core for high-end wireless headphones and smart speakers.
